    Canadian singer Peaches has released six studio albums, one remix album, one extended play, 30 singles (including 11 as a featured artist), four promotional singles, and 44 music videos. Before she gained fame as Peaches, Merrill Nisker released her debut studio album, Fancypants Hoodlum , under her own name in 1995.

    Peaches and the Herms performing in July 2006. Peaches formed the Herms (short for hermaphrodites) in early 2006 as her live backing band. Herms members included Samantha Maloney , [6] JD Samson , [7] and Radio Sloan. [2] "Herms" is a reference to the 1970s duo Peaches & Herb and blending of words her and him.
